Al2(SO4)3 is a white crystal solid at room temperature. It is soluble in water. Its melting point is 770 ̊C (1418 ̊F), density 2.67 g/cm3.

Example Reactions:
• 2Al + 3S + 6O2 = Al2(SO4)3
• Al2(SO4)3 = Al2O3 + 3SO3
• 2AlBr3 + 3K2SO4 = 6KBr + Al2(SO4)3
• 2Al(OH)3 + 3H2SO4 = Al2(SO4)3 + 6H2O
• 2Al + 3CuSO4 = 3Cu + Al2(SO4)3
• Al2(SO4)3 + 3Ca(OH)2 = 2Al(OH)3 + 3CaSO4
• Al2(SO4)3 + 3Ba(OH)2 = 2Al(OH)3 + 3BaSO4
• Al2O3 + 3H2SO4 = Al2(SO4)3 + 3H2O
• Al2(SO4)3 + 3BaCl2 = 2AlCl3 + 3BaSO4
• Al2(SO4)3 + 6KOH = 2Al(OH)3 + 3K2SO4
